THE FLUTTER OF A CYLINDRICAL SHELL OF ELLIPTICAL CROSS SECTION,
Abstract
The dynamic stability of an orthotropic elliptic cylinder of finite length in a supersonic gas stream is examined. The coordinate along the axis of the cylinder and the central angle are used as the generalized curvilinear coordinates of the middle surface. The principal radii of curvature and the Lame coefficients are given. The Ritz method is used, and the displacements are sought in the form of double trigonometric series. Each term in the series satisfies all conditions of hinging at the ends. The characteristic equation is studied numerically on an M-20 computer. (Author)
